Understanding the Turnaround: A Deep Dive into Helium's Recent Performance

Just weeks ago, the sentiment around Helium's native token, HNT, was notably different. Following a peak of $4.03 in mid-July, HNT shed a considerable 36% of its value, dipping to $2.95 ahead of its third halving event. This period saw 24-hour losses of 12% and weekly drops nearing 20%. Such significant retracements can often deter investors, painting a grim picture.
However, the recent turn of events has dramatically shifted the narrative. In a swift, aggressive move, HNT has bounced back, recording an impressive gain of over 19.18% in the last 24 hours. This ascent placed its daily trading range between a low of $3.58 and a high of $4.27. Over the past week, the asset has clocked an even more robust 22.44% increase, starting from a weekly open of $3.50 and rebounding from a weekly low of $3.32. This isn't an isolated event either, occurring alongside other significant uptrends in tokens like SUI, FLOKI, and WIF, suggesting broader market momentum contributing to HNT's rally.

MACD: Confirming Bullish Crossover

The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) is a momentum indicator that shows the relationship between two moving averages of a security’s price. What we're seeing now is the MACD line positioned distinctly above its signal line. This is a classic bullish crossover, indicating that the short-term momentum is stronger than the long-term momentum. In practical terms, this suggests that buying pressure is currently overriding selling pressure, and the price trend is likely to continue upwards, at least in the immediate future. For traders, this often acts as a confirmation of an upward trend.

CMF: Sustained Buying Pressure

The Chaikin Money Flow (CMF) combines price and volume to measure buying and selling pressure. A CMF reading above zero generally indicates buying pressure, while a reading below zero indicates selling pressure. HNT’s CMF at 0.05 is a positive sign. While not a massive figure, it shows a clear, sustained influx of capital, with more money flowing into HNT than out of it. This isn't just a brief spike; it suggests a steady accumulation, which is crucial for supporting a rally rather than seeing it quickly fizzle out. A sustained positive CMF lends credibility to the bullish MACD signal.

RSI: Approaching Overbought, But Momentum is Key

The Relative Strength Index (RSI) is a momentum oscillator that measures the speed and change of price movements. It oscillates between zero and 100. Traditionally, an RSI reading above 70 is considered overbought, potentially signaling an upcoming reversal, while below 30 is oversold. HNT's current RSI stands at 73.14.
While this technically places HNT in "overbought" territory, it's critical to understand the nuances. In strong bull markets, assets can remain in overbought conditions for extended periods without an immediate crash. An RSI above 70 primarily indicates strong upward momentum. It tells us that HNT has seen significant price increases relative to its recent performance. Instead of immediately signaling a dump, a high RSI in a strong uptrend often means that the asset is attracting considerable interest and moving with conviction. Traders might interpret this as a sign of strength rather than an immediate warning, though they'll still watch for divergence or a sharp reversal in momentum.

"How reliable are these technical indicators in a volatile market?"

Technical indicators provide probabilities, not certainties. They are most effective when used in conjunction with each other (e.g., MACD, CMF, and RSI all signaling bullish) and alongside fundamental analysis. Market sentiment and broader crypto trends can also influence price movements, so a holistic view is always best.

"What's the difference between support and resistance levels?"

Resistance levels are price points where an uptrend is expected to pause due to increased selling pressure. Support levels are price points where a downtrend is expected to pause due to increased buying pressure. They act like ceilings and floors, respectively, for price action. Breaking through resistance often turns it into new support, and vice-versa.
